Switch off your Nintendo 64 and plug the Game Shark into the cartridge port. Make sure the unit is pushed firmly into place and that the Game Shark label is facing the front of your Nintendo 64 console. Next, push the game
cartridge that you wish to play firmly onto the socket on the top of the Game Shark. Make sure that the label of the game cartridge is also facing to the front of your Nintendo 64 console.
Never, under any circumstances should you plug any cartridge or accessory into the Nintendo 64 console with the power on. Doing so could result in damage to the Nintendo 64, the Game Shark, or both.
Switch on your console and Game Shark is ready to go. The LED display on the front of the unit will count down from 5 to 0 indicating that the Game Shark is ready for use.
If this doesn't work, then your Gameshark is broken or faulty.
